This how-to companion to Joy Dryfoos' Full-Service Schools is the first practical and comprehensive guide to establishing school-based community health and social support services-such as psychological counseling and drug prevention.

Full service (or integrated services) schools have emerged in response to the growing needs of children and families and the dwindling of dollars to support them. Based on the trials and triumphs of an award-winning program, this indispensable guide contains everything needed to create a full-service (or integrated-service) school--from planning processes to funding strategies to service delivery. It shows schools and community agencies how to develop workable joint agreements that accommodate a variety of programs and service delivery approaches. Valuable resources include needs assessment forms, intra-agency agreements, program evaluation tools, facilities criteria, funding sources, family service coordination plans, and disk filled with forms and templates. CAROL CALFEE is an administrator and coordinator for a full–service schools initiative in Santa Rosa County, Florida. FRANK WITTWER is Professor Emeritus of Education at the University of West Florida in Pensacola. MIMI MEREDITH is a self–employed writer, editor, and designer of educational, scientific, and community service publications.

This how–to companion to Full–Service Schools by Joy G. Dryfoos is the first practical and comprehensive guide to establishing school–based and school–linked academic, health, and social services including a spectrum of interventions such as behavioral assessment, violence and drug prevention, vocational development, and resource coordination. Full–service schools have emerged in response to the growing needs of children and families combined with the expanding demand for fiscal efficiency and the dwindling supply of dollars to support needed services. Based on the trials and triumphs of an award–winning program, this indispensable guide contains everything needed to create a full–service school from planning processes to funding strategies to service delivery. It shows schools and community agencies how to develop workable joint agreements that accommodate a variety of programs, confidentiality issues, and service delivery approaches. Valuable resource materials include needs assessment forms, interagency agreements, program evaluation tools, facilities criteria, funding sources, and family service coordination plans. Templates of survey forms, sample agreements, and other program tools are also available on disk.
